Mapeamento de Campos da Mensagem Única StockTurnover (Baixa/Aumento no Estoque) - RM
| Mensagem Única | RM | Observação | ||
|---|---|---|---|---|
| Elemento | Descrição | Tabela | Coluna | |
| BusinessContent | ||||
| Type | Tipo da Movimentação | Utilizado para selecionar o Tipo de Movimento. "000” – Baixa de Estoque "001” – Entrada de Estoque | ||
| InternalId | InternalId da Movimentação | TMOV | CODCOLIGADA|IDMOV | |
| Code | Id da Movimentação | TMOV | IDMOV | Campo utilizado somente na saída de dados, na entrada é auto incremento. |
| Number | Numero da Movimentação | TMOV | NUMEROMOV | A utilização do mesmo é parametrizada por tipo de movimento, onde informa a utilização ou criação de novo valor. |
| CompanyId | Coligada | TMOV | CODCOLIGADA | |
| BranchId | Filial | TMOV | CODFILIAL | |
| Series | Série | TMOV | SERIE | Se vazio, busca valor default do Tipo de Movimento. |
| RegisterDateTime | Data de Emissão | TMOV | DATAEMISSAO | |
| DeliveryDateTime | Data de Entrega | TMOV | DATAENTREGA | |
| AbatementDateTime | Data de Entrega | TMOV | DATADEDUCAO | |
| ProjectInternalId | ID do Projeto | TMOV | IDPRJ | O campo é preenchido com valor de referencia do De-Para. |
| MainOrderCode | Codigo da Ordem(OP ou OS) | TMOV | CODORDEMREFERENCIA | |
| Observation | Observação | TMOV | OBSERVACAO | |
| EquipmentCode | Código do Equipamento (Bem) associado à OS. | TITMMOV | CODBEMSIGAMNT | Este campo é copiado para os itens de movimentos. Recurso disponível a partir da versão RM 12.1.19 |
| ListOfStockTurnoverItem . StockTurnoverItem | ||||
| InternalId | InternalID | TITMMOV | CODCOLIGADA|IDMOV|NSEQITMMOV | |
| Code | Id do Item | TITMMOV | NSEQITMMOV | |
| ItemInternalId | Produto | TITMMOV | CODCOLIGADA|IDPRD | O campo é preenchido com valor de referencia do De-Para. |
| ItemReferenceCode | Código de Ref. do Produto | Campo não existente na linha RM. | ||
| ItemReserveInternalId | Código da reserva | Campo não utilizado pois ainda não há implementação de reserva na linha RM. | ||
| UnitPrice | Preço Unitário | TITMMOV | Se for baixa de estoque (Type = "000") e a Fórmula Valor Item estiver preenchida na etapa Integração Mensagem Única do tipo de movimento, o valor é o resultado da fórmula dividido pelo TITMMOV.QUANTIDADE. Se não TITMMOV.PRECOUNITARIO. | |
| TotalPrice | Valor total do item | TITMMOV | Se for baixa de estoque (Type = "000") e a Fórmula Valor Item estiver preenchida na etapa Integração Mensagem Única do tipo de movimento, o valor é o resultado da fórmula. Se não TITMMOV.VALORLIQUIDO. | |
| DeliveryDateTime | Data de Entrega | TITMMOV | DATAENTREGA | |
| Quantity | Quantidade | TITMMOV | QUANTIDADE | |
| UnitofMeasureInternalId | Unidade de Medida | TITMMOV | CODUND | |
| WarehouseInternalId | Local de Estoque | TITMMOV | CODLOC | |
| RequestItemInternalId | Internal Id do item de solicitação | TITMMOV | CODCOLIGADA|IDMOV|NSEQITMMOV | Será enviado nesta tag o InternalId do Item de Movimento da solicitação vinculada à uma Ordem de Serviço. Regra para preenchimento do campo é:
|
| CostCenterInternalId | Centro de Custo | TITMMOV | CODCCUSTO | Obrigatório que seja passado no cabeçalho OU no item. |
| AccountantAcountInternalId | Conta Contábil | Não utilizado na linha RM. | ||
| MainOrderCode | Codigo da Ordem (OP ou OS) | TITMMOV | CODORDEMREFERENCIA | O SigaMNT pode decidir se enviará a OP ou OS. |
| ProjectInternalId | ID do Projeto | TITMMOV | IDPRJ | |
| TaskInternalId | ID da Tarefa | TITMMOV | IDTRF | |
| Observation | Observação | |||
| ListOfApportionStockTurnover.ApportionStockTurnover (Preenchido apenas no Envio) | ||||
| ProjectInternalId | ID do Projeto | TMOVRATCCU | IDPRJ | O campo é preenchido com valor de referencia do De-Para. |
| TaskInternalId | ID da Tarefa | TMOVRATCCU | IDTRF | O campo é preenchido com valor de referencia do De-Para. |
| CostCenterInternalId | Código Centro de Custo | TMOVRATCCU | CODCCUSTO | O campo é preenchido com valor de referencia do De-Para. |
| AccountantAcountInternalId | Conta Contábil | Não utilizada na linha RM. | ||
| Percentual | Valor Percentual | TMOVRATCCU | PERCENTUAL | |
| Value | Valor Nominal | TMOVRATCCU | VALOR | |
| Observation | Observação | TMOVRATCCU | HISTORICO | |
| ListOf ApportionStockTurnoverItem.ApportionStockTurnoverItem (Preenchido apenas no Envio) | ||||
| ProjectInternalId | ID do Projeto | TITMMOVRATCCU | IDPRJ | O campo é preenchido com valor de referencia do De-Para. |
| TaskInternalId | ID da Tarefa | TITMMOVRATCCU | IDTRF | O campo é preenchido com valor de referencia do De-Para. |
| CostCenterInternalId | Código Centro de Custo | TITMMOVRATCCU | CODCCUSTO | O campo é preenchido com valor de referencia do De-Para. |
| AccountantAcountInternalId | Conta Contábil | Não utilizada na linha RM. | ||
| Percentual | Valor Percentual | TITMMOVRATCCU | PERCENTUAL | |
| Value | Valor Nominal | TITMMOVRATCCU | VALOR | |
| Observation | Observação do Rateio | TITMMOVRATCCU | HISTORICO | |
Notas:
- A baixa de estoque e o acréscimo em estoque geram um novo movimento, mesmo que seja originada pela solicitação de estoque referente a um insumo previsto.
- Caso deseje realizar insumos a partir da solicitação de estoque gerada por insumos previstos, a baixa deve ser efetuado pelo BackOffice, que reportará a realização do mesmo a o SigaMNT.
- O parâmetro “TMVBaixa” deverá ter seu valor atualizado com o código do tipo de movimento de Baixa de Estoque específico da integração.
- O parâmetro “TMVEntradaEstoque” deverá ter seu valor atualizado com o código do tipo de movimento de Entrada em Estoque específico da integração.
Mapeamento de Campos da Mensagem Única StockTurnover (Baixa/Aumento no Estoque) - Protheus
| Mensagem Única | MNT | Observação | ||
|---|---|---|---|---|
| Elemento | Descrição | Tabela | Coluna | |
| BusinessContent | ||||
| Type | Tipo da Movimentação | Utilizado para selecionar o Tipo de Movimento. Fixo "000” – Baixa de Estoque ou "001" - Entrada de Estoque | ||
| InternalId | InternalId da Movimentação | SD3 | cEmpAnt | D3_FILIAL | D3_DOC | ‘STO’ | |
| Code | Id da Movimentação | SD3 | D3_DOC | |
| Number | Numero da Movimentação | SD3 | D3_DOC | |
| CompanyId | Empresa | cEmpAnt | ||
| BranchId | Filial | cFilAnt | ||
| CompanyInternalId | Empresa e Filial | CEmpAnt | cFilAnt | ||
| Series | Série | |||
| RegisterDateTime | Data de Emissão | SD3 | D3_EMISSAO + ‘0:00:00’ | |
| DeliveryDateTime | Data de Entrega | STL | TL_DTINICI + Time() | Utiliza informação da OS quando há OS relacionada. |
| AbatementDateTime | Data de Abatimento | |||
| ProjectInternalId | ID do Projeto | |||
| MainOrderCode | Codigo da Ordem (OS) | SD3 | D3_ORDEM | Não obrigatório. |
| MainOrderInternalId | InternalId da Ordem (OS) | STJ / SD3 | cEmpAnt | TJ_FILIAL | D3_ORDEM | ‘OS’ | Não obrigatório. |
| EquipmentCode | Código do bem | STJ | TJ_CODBEM | |
| Observation | Observação | |||
| ListOfStockTurnoverItem . StockTurnoverItem | ||||
| InternalId | InternalID | SD3 | cEmpAnt | D3_FILIAL | D3_NUMSEQ | D3_CHAVE | D3_COD | |
| Code | Id do Item | |||
| ItemInternalId | Produto | SB1 / SD3 | IntProExt() -> B1_FILIAL | *D3_COD | D3_COD é composto conforme regras e parametrizações de integração: Produto = código do produto; Terceiro = MV_PRODTER; Ferramenta = MV_PRODFER, Mao-de-Obra = MOD+T1_CCUSTO (caso haja de-para para produto definido para MDO ele é substituído). |
| ItemReferenceCode | Codigo de Ref. do Produto | |||
| ItemReserveInternalId | Código da reserva | |||
| UnitPrice | Preço Unitário | SD3 | D3_CUSTO1 / D3_QUANT | Preço unitário é composto pela divisão do custo pela quantidade. |
| TotalPrice | Valor total do item | SD3 | D3_CUSTO1 | |
| DeliveryDateTime | Data de Entrega | STL | TL_DTINICI + TL_HOINICI + ‘:00’ | |
| Quantity | Quantidade | SD3 | D3_QUANT | |
| UnitofMeasureInternalId | Unidade de Medida | SAH / SD3 | IntUndExt() -> AH_FILIAL | D3_UM | |
| WarehouseInternalId | Local de Estoque | NNR / SD3 | IntLocExt() -> NNR_FILIAL | D3_LOCAL | |
| CostCenterInternalId | Centro de Custo | SD3 | IntCusExt() -> D3_CC | |
| AccountantAcountInternalId | Conta Contábil | |||
| MainOrderCode | Codigo da Ordem (OS) | SD3 | D3_ORDEM | |
| MainOrderInternalId | InternalId da Ordem (OS) | STJ / SD3 | cEmpAnt | TJ_FILIAL | D3_ORDEM | ‘OS’ | |
| ProjectInternalId | ID do Projeto | |||
| TaskInternalId | ID da Tarefa | |||
| Observation | Observação | |||
| ListOfApportionStockTurnover.ApportionStockTurnover – não enviado pelo MNT | ||||
Import HTML Content
Visão Geral
Conteúdo das Ferramentas